Lab Rules

  • You should read the relevant parts of the lab book and fill in the Pre-Lab report before coming to the lab.
  • Labs are performed on lab tables with two students at most. Your lab table and lab partner will be determined by your instructor.
  • In the first 10 mins. your instructor will make a demonstration of the experiment. Then you are on your own to perform the experiment with your lab partner.
  • Follow the instructions on lab sheets. It is important to perform the experiment on your own, without assistance of anyone (except your lab partner). If you think you have a problem with the setup (any missing cable/broken device etc.), then you may consult to your instructor.
  • You should come to lab on time. If you miss the DEMO of the lab (first 10 mins.), you are allowed to enter the lab in the first 30 mins! but you are on your own. You cannot work with your lab partner, or any other lab mate.
  • If you are late more than 30 mins, you miss that experiment and no make-up is possible except regular make-up conditions!
  • If you are late, consult to your lab instructor before starting the experiment. If your instructor does not mark your name on attendance, your lab report will not be valid.
  • You cannot exit the lab without permission of your instructor except the a case of health emergency.
  • At the end of the lab, hand in your lab report to your instructor.
  • No food or drink (except a small bottle of water) is accepted to the labs. Keep your water bottles closed and in your bags during the experiment. No friends or pets are allowed.
